Question
Grignard reagent, a very useful starting compound for a number of organic reactions can be prepared by
A.
reaction of alkyl halides with a solution of magnesium hydroxide
B.
reaction of alkyl halides with dry magnesium powder in presence of dry ether
C.
reaction of \[MgC{{l}_{2}}\] with ether and alcohol
D.
reaction of alkyl halide with magnesium in presence of alcohol
Answer :
reaction of alkyl halides with dry magnesium powder in presence of dry ether
Solution :
\[RX+Mg\xrightarrow{\text{dry}\,\,\text{ether}}\underset{\text{Grignard reagent}}{\mathop{R-Mg-X}}\,\]
